Quickly Season and Marinate Chicken
Seasoning and marinating your chicken in advance is a simple step that can transform a weeknight dinner into a delightful, slow-cooked pulled BBQ chicken feast. Start by patting your raw chicken breasts dry with paper towels to create a crispy exterior. Then, rub a generous amount of your favorite BBQ spice blend over both sides of the meat. This quick step infuses flavor directly into the chicken, eliminating the need for lengthy soaking or brining.
For an even faster method, consider using a salt and pepper marinade. Simply mix a few tablespoons of olive oil with salt, pepper, garlic powder, and paprika. Immerse your chicken in this mixture, ensuring every piece is well-coated. Let it sit for 15-30 minutes at room temperature, or for up to 2 hours in the refrigerator for more intense flavors—perfect when planning ahead for a busy day.

Simple Pulled BBQ Chicken Assembly
For a quick and easy pulled BBQ chicken dish, assembly is key. Start by cooking your chicken breasts until they’re tender and cooked through. This can be done in a skillet on the stovetop or in the oven for a more hands-off approach. Once cooked, let it rest for a few minutes to allow any juices to redistribute. Then, using two forks, gently pull the chicken apart into strands, creating a ‘pulled’ effect.
In a separate bowl, mix your favorite BBQ sauce with a drizzle of honey and a squeeze of lemon juice for a tangy twist. Add the pulled chicken to this mixture and toss until well-coated. The result is a tender, flavorful, and satisfying dish that can be served on its own or with your choice of sides – perfect for busy families needing a quick meal.
